First Offense Penalties
When facing your first drunk driving fee, what fines should you anticipate? https://www.baltimoresun.com/news/crime/bs-md-ci-cr-ravenell-sentencing-cancelled-court-considers-new-trial-20220527-jl27rto7cbfkxb4ogb2hgds4cu-story.html may face a series of effects, beginning with penalties that can rise to $2,000.
In addition to punitive damages, you could additionally handle a certificate suspension, generally lasting from 90 days to a year, depending on your state's laws.
Social work is another most likely need; you might require to complete anywhere from 20 to 40 hours.
If you're convicted, you might additionally have to go to a DWI education and learning program, which can include a considerable time dedication.
Sometimes, you could also be needed to mount an ignition interlock gadget in your vehicle, which prevents you from driving if you have actually been drinking.
Jail time is a possibility, yet it's commonly less than a year for a first violation, particularly if there are no irritating elements like a mishap or high blood alcohol material.

Repeat Crime Penalties
Dealing with a repeat DWI fee can cause significantly harsher fines than a first crime. If you're captured driving while intoxicated once more, you could face raised fines, longer license suspensions, or perhaps mandatory jail time. The lawful system has a tendency to check out repeat wrongdoers as a greater risk to public safety, so your repercussions will certainly mirror that.
For your 2nd drunk driving, penalties often double. You could be considering fines varying from $1,000 to $5,000, depending on your state. Additionally, you might face a minimum license suspension of one year or even more.
If this is your third violation or greater, the charges escalate also better. You might be sentenced to numerous months in jail, and some territories may also need you to set up an ignition interlock tool in your car.
Furthermore, numerous states implement required alcohol education and learning or therapy programs for repeat offenders, contributing to the overall burden.

Lasting Repercussions
Long-lasting repercussions of a drunk driving charge can affect numerous aspects of your life for several years to find.
Once you've been convicted, you might deal with greater insurance premiums or even problem obtaining vehicle insurance coverage in any way. Insurer commonly see you as a greater threat, which can cause significant financial stress.
Your employment possibility may additionally decrease. Lots of companies conduct history checks, and a DWI sentence can raise red flags, possibly costing you job deals or promotions. Specific careers, particularly those needing a tidy driving document, might be totally out-of-bounds.
Additionally, you could deal with social preconception. Pals and family members may view you in different ways, which can cause strained partnerships. You may even discover it challenging to take part in neighborhood tasks because of the humiliation or judgment you feel.
Last but not least, the psychological toll can not be ignored. Anxiousness, regret, and tension can linger long after the legal fines have actually been served, influencing your psychological health and wellness and general health.
